CPPCC National Committee holds consultation on key proposal to advance Healthy China Initiative

The Committee on Proposals of the National Committee of the Chinese People's Political Consultative Conference (CPPCC) held a consultation meeting on July 16 on the handling of a key proposal on implementing the health-first strategy and advancing the Healthy China Initiative.

Yang Zhen, vice-chairman of the CPPCC National Committee and executive vice-chairman of the Chinese Peasants and Workers Democratic Party Central Committee, addressed the meeting.

Representatives of the proposal sponsors introduced the proposal. Several CPPCC members also shared their views. Participants said it is important to recognize the strategic significance of accelerating the building of a Healthy China, and concentrate resources and adopt effective measures to achieve new progress in advancing the Healthy China Initiative.

They called for fully implementing the key tasks for advancing the Healthy China Initiative, incorporating the health-first strategy into planning at all levels and across all sectors, and promoting a shift in the healthcare system from a treatment-centered approach to one centered on people's health.

Participants also suggested strengthening comprehensive chronic disease prevention and control at the community level, improving systems for early screening, diagnosis and treatment, and enhancing integrated prevention and management of multiple diseases.

They called for building a high-quality and efficient healthcare service system, expanding the supply of quality medical resources and promoting their more balanced regional distribution, as well as advancing the high-quality application of artificial intelligence in the medical sector.

They further proposed strengthening biosafety and biosecurity capacity, improving mechanisms for preventing and controlling major infectious diseases, enhancing the workforce and service system for mental health services, enhancing the international competitiveness and security of the biopharmaceutical industry, and promoting scientific and technological innovation and breakthroughs in core technologies in the medical and healthcare sectors.

Officials from the departments responsible for handling the proposal, including the National Health Commission, the National Development and Reform Commission, and the National Healthcare Security Administration, provided updates on proposal handling and engaged in exchanges with CPPCC members.

The meeting was chaired by Liu Jiayi, chairman of the Committee on Proposals of the CPPCC National Committee.
